Hi all

Finally took the plunge and got me a HL M1a2 from nitrotek ..as there the best price around
Ordered yesterday delivered with in 24 hours, not bad ....

opened box to inspect tanks to find right side no4 road whee out of positions .on closer inspection
the tanks been fitted with the wrong suspension arm .,, they are handed ..so i have 8 left hand and 6 right
..The problem cannot be corrected ..i need the correct arm

so on the phone to nitrotek ...The call was received in a call center where orders only see taken
I was asked to contact them via the on-line ticket system for spare and repairs I have done so with a set of pics to explain the problem

less see what happens as nitrotek advertise here it will be interesting to see
how quickly the resolve my issue
